Concrete foundation sealing services involve applying specialized coatings or sealants to the surface of a building’s foundation. This process helps create a protective barrier that minimizes the penetration of water, moisture, and other environmental elements. Proper sealing can enhance the durability of the foundation by preventing cracks, deterioration, and damage caused by water infiltration. Professionals use various sealing materials suited to the specific needs of the property, ensuring the foundation remains stable and resistant to common issues associated with exposure to moisture.

These services address several common problems faced by property owners, including water seepage, basement flooding, and foundation cracking. Water infiltration can weaken the structural integrity of a building over time, leading to costly repairs and potential safety hazards. Sealing the foundation helps mitigate these concerns by blocking moisture entry points, reducing the likelihood of mold growth, and maintaining the overall stability of the structure. Additionally, sealing can contribute to improved indoor air quality by preventing excess humidity and mold development in basements and crawl spaces.

The overview below groups typical Concrete Foundation Sealing projects into broad ranges so you can see how smaller, mid-sized, and larger jobs often compare in Pike County, IN.

In many markets, a large share of routine jobs stays in the lower and middle ranges, while only a smaller percentage of projects moves into the highest bands when the work is more complex or site conditions are harder than average.

Material Costs - The cost of sealing a concrete foundation typically ranges from $1,000 to $3,500 depending on the size and condition of the foundation. Larger or more complex projects may incur higher expenses. Example: sealing a standard basement foundation might cost around $2,000.

Labor Expenses - Labor costs for foundation sealing services generally fall between $500 and $2,000. Rates vary based on local contractor fees and project scope. For a small residential foundation, labor might be approximately $1,000.

Preparation and Inspection - Additional costs may include surface preparation and inspection, which can add $200 to $800. Proper prep ensures effective sealing and may be necessary for older or damaged foundations.

Additional Treatments - Optional waterproofing or crack repair treatments can increase total costs by $300 to $1,200. These services help enhance foundation durability and prevent future issues.

Actual totals will depend on details like access to the work area, the scope of the project, and the materials selected, so use these as general starting points rather than exact figures.

What is concrete foundation sealing? Concrete foundation sealing involves applying protective coatings or sealants to prevent water infiltration and reduce damage caused by moisture exposure.

Why should I consider sealing my foundation? Sealing can help protect the foundation from cracks, water damage, and erosion, potentially extending its lifespan and maintaining structural integrity.

How often should a foundation be sealed? The frequency of sealing depends on the local climate and soil conditions, but generally, it is recommended to reseal every few years for optimal protection.

What types of sealants are used for foundation sealing? Common sealants include polyurethane, epoxy, and elastomeric coatings, selected based on the specific needs of the foundation and environmental factors.
